The Milan management know that a right winger is needed this summer and there are currently two targets in mind, according to a report.

According to MilanNews, Paolo Maldini and Ricky Massara are on the hunt for the right reinforcement to give Stefano Pioli an upgrade on his current options of Alexis Saelemaekers and Junior Messias.

Noa Lang from Club Brugge is on the wish list and he is admired not only because of his technical skills but also because of his confidence and bravado, but this latter side of his character is leading him to make some interesting and controversial statements in the media.

Marco Asensio of Real Madrid would be an ideal name and the possible intertwining with agent Jorge Mendes during the Rafael Leao and Renato Sanches talks could help, but Milan only intend to make one sacrifice in terms of breaking the internal salary cap and they intend for that to be on Leao’s renewal.

It’s not a requirement, but it is the way Milan and many other teams play in the modern age, have inverted wingers who have better shooting potential if they’re on the ‘opposite’ foot to their wing – that’s how Leao has been so successful – wing backs like Hernandez are the new crossing wingers. Now sometimes Leao and Hernandez swap roles and Hernandez comes inside, but there’s not really been that consistent approach on the right side; it would be nice to have a left footed attacking threat.
